How to prepare for a job interview at Monarch Recruitment Ltd

Know Your Curriculum

Make sure you’re well-versed in the UK primary English curriculum. Brush up on key teaching strategies and how you can implement them effectively in the classroom. This will show your potential employer that you’re not just familiar with the subject, but also passionate about delivering it.

Showcase Your Leadership Skills

As an English Lead, you’ll need to demonstrate your ability to lead and inspire other teachers. Prepare examples of how you’ve successfully led initiatives or supported colleagues in the past. This could be through mentoring, leading workshops, or implementing new teaching methods.

Engage with the School's Vision

Research the school’s ethos and values before the interview. Be ready to discuss how your teaching philosophy aligns with their vision. This shows that you’re not just looking for any job, but that you’re genuinely interested in contributing to their community.

Prepare Thoughtful Questions

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are insightful questions about the school's approach to English teaching and professional development opportunities. This not only demonstrates your interest but also helps you gauge if the school is the right fit for you.
